We will supply a manual option as much as around 1000mm (w) x 1500mm (h) or 1350mm (w) x 1100mm (h). Rooflights. Anything past these dimensions and the winder will certainly begin to have problems with the sash weight and the capability to securely shut the corners. Keeping in mind that Stella use extremely excellent quality and durable British made strong brass winders, where several various other manufacturers usually utilize less expensive, and dramatically reduced high quality imports, it's well worth checking what your rooflight maker suggests as an optimum size for a by hand run rooflightOur bespoke Stella conservation rooflight operates with a tiny cill placed actuator to press the sash open. As the sash dimension and weight rises, so does the variety of drives called for to lift it, so there is a trade off in that bigger single casements use a lot more light but they are much more pricey to run.
The conventional colour for the actuator box is RAL9006 White Aluminium although we can colour code to any RAL colour of your option. The drives that we utilize are strong, long lasting and neat but sometimes we are asked if there is a way of opening our rooflights without seeing the drives.

This does result in a small decrease in clear viewable area yet leaves the cill location clear of any type of disturbance. The drives have numerous chain sizes and would generally be expected to accomplish an opening range of around 350mm.

They are commonly installed flush with the surface area. When rooflights are fitted on level roofing systems, upstands or kerb system is typically made use of to give a weatherproof surface and to enable particular elevation for water to escape. They might need very little framing and waterproofing. Rooflights use all-natural light and are offered in a variety of layouts and designs promoting its users.
